The most important factors:

  • Printer must be clean and ready to Print >  Color or Black Ink Not Printing, Other Print Quality Issues
  • Printer must support the photo paper type, size, and paper weight.
  • Printer must be aware of the the paper loaded in the tray.
  • Preferences / Properties / job setup must be selected, including the Source for printers having more than one tray

Method - Use the Easy Start Wrapper to Install the Full Feature / Full Driver Software

 

For printers that support the option,

Use the Easy Start wrapper to install and configure the printer software.

 

  • Home Page - HP Easy Start 
  • Open Category Software and Drivers 
  • Topic: Software-Utility 
  • Download-and-Save  the current version of the Easy Start wrapper to install your print software 
  • If using USB:  Disconnect the USB cable between the printer and computer before installing the software.
  • Right-Click on the downloaded package and "Run as Administrator" to start the installation
  • Select to install the “Full Driver” / “Full Feature Software”
  • If using USB:  Connect the cable when instructed to do so (near the end of the installation process).
  • After the software is installed, Restart the computer and log in.

 

Notes >> Easy Start... The Journey

 

  1. About 2/3 of the way through the setup, you will be given the opportunity to select the software - select the "Full Driver" set (as opposed to the basic driver or other application).

 

  1. You can skip / ignore suggestion(s) that you add the HP Account – you’ll need the account at some point, for now, you can skip this suggestion (as many times as it insists it’s a good idea) during the full driver software installation.

 

  1. If you see it, you can skip / ignore suggestion(s) regarding Instant Ink subscription.  Instant Ink subscription is NOT mandatory.

 

  1. Full driver provides print and scan functions supported by your printer.
